Miners reject US gov't measures against carbon emissions

In a historic decision, the White House and the Environmental Protection Agency are considering to take action to reduce carbon emissions by 30 by 2030. However, due to this decision, 200,000 miners might lose their work due to the lack of a comprehensive policy to rehire them in another sector.
